Scala 3 — Book Higher-Order Functions Language A higher-order function (HOF) is often defined as a function that (a) takes other functions as input parameters or (b) returns a function as a result. In Scala, HOFs are possible because functions are first-class values. See more In the examples so far in this book you’ve seen how to be a consumer of methods that take other functions as input parameters, such as using HOFs like map and … See more To understand how higher-order functions work, it helps to dig into an example.For instance, you can understand the type of functions filter accepts by looking at its … See more Given that background, let’s start writing methods that take functions as input parameters. Note: To make the following discussion clear, we’ll refer to the code … See more In this method: We noted that the type signature for fis: We know that this means, “a function that takes no input parameters and returns nothing meaningful (given by … See more WebApr 15, 2024 · Abhilfe könnte die Siegprämie des 90er-Jahre Rennen schaffen, das in ein paar Wochen stattfindet. Berti bleibt keine andere Wahl, als seinen alten Opel Manta auf Vordermann zu bringen und sich erneut hinters Lenkrad zu klemmen. Regie: Til Schweiger. Darsteller: Til Schweiger, Tina Ruland, Michael Kessler. Kinostart: 30.03.2024.
Higher-Order Functions Scala 3 — Book Scala Documentation
WebDec 28, 2024 · But Recently again looking into the HOF (Higher Order Functions) in Scala. I am pretty confident, HOF is “Passed a function as an argument”, “Assign functions to variables” and “Return functions from function” and … WebJul 17, 2024 · Scala provides more variants of this Function trait, like Function2, or Function3, taking 2 or 3 parameters respectively. Now, with those functions you can primarily do two things: call them or give as a parameter to another function. Using Higher Order Functions (HOF) lebanese eatery
Chris van
WebSubmit just the definitions of the two functions in HOF.scala. We will call these with our test cases. (Rational.scala) Complete the function definitions for creating and manipulating Rational Numbers. You will represent a rational number as a pair of integers in reduced form, i.e. the rational number 3/9 will be reduced to 1/3 and stored as (1,3). WebJan 22, 2024 · Scala manages the day-to-day operations and personnel, while Kohli handles acquisitions and financing. They also own Volkswagen dealerships in Chicago and Highland. WebRun the following command in your terminal, following the on-screen instructions. Download and execute the Scala installer for Windows based on Coursier, and follow the on-screen instructions. Follow the documentation from Coursier on how to install and run cs setup. Check your setup with the command scala -version, which should output: lebanese edgware road